In spite of its length, the performers’ skills, sensibilities and taste keep interest high at all times in this piece. Performed on Sept. 18, 1965 by saxophonist John Handy’s quintet on the eighth version of the Monterey Jazz Festival and released the following year as one of the two performances that made up the ensemble’s first live album, which was put by Jazzwise magazine at the 67th place in its “100 Jazz Albums That Shook the World” list, and “If Only We Knew” received a Grammy nomination for best jazz composition. Performers are John Handy on alto saxophone, Mike White on violin, Jerry Hahn on guitar, Don Thompson on double bass and Terry Clarke on drums.

Captured from an LP part of a 100-fascicle + LP encyclopedia called “los Grandes Del Jazz” by Spanish publisher Sarpe. Mono recording.
